MFM: New Professorship for Computer Animation

Prof. Dr. Ing. Wolfgang Höhl is taking over the professorship for Computer Animation at the Macromedia University of Applied Sciences for Media (MFM) at the Munich campus.

Dr. Ing. Wolfgang Höhl is a freelance architect, author of specialist books and articles in computer and architecture magazines and was a lecturer for 3D visualization at universities of applied sciences in Germany and Austria. As an architect, he worked among others for von Gerkan, Marg + Partner and architects in Hamburg. Wolfgang Höhl studied architecture at the Vienna University of Technology, was a research associate at the Technical University of Munich and obtained his doctorate at the University of Hanover.

MFM is appointing a total of 14 new professors at its campus locations in Hamburg, Cologne and Stuttgart as well as at its headquarters in Munich in the degree programs Media Management, Journalism, Digital Media Production as well as Film and Television.
